Legal Aid and Pro Bono Services for Domestic Violence in Jonesborough
Survivors of domestic violence often face complex legal challenges that can be overwhelming. Fortunately, accessing legal aid and pro bono services can provide essential support. This guide outlines the resources available in Jonesborough, Tennessee, enabling survivors to find the help they need.
What kinds of help exist locally
In Jonesborough, a variety of resources are available to assist survivors of domestic violence. Legal aid organizations provide services such as legal representation, assistance with protective orders, divorce proceedings, and custody issues. Additionally, pro bono services offered by local attorneys can help navigate legal complexities without incurring high costs. Support groups and counseling services are also available for emotional and psychological support.
How to choose between hotline, shelter, lawyer, therapist, and legal aid
When seeking help, it’s important to assess your immediate needs. Hotlines can provide quick support and guidance, while shelters offer safe spaces for those in immediate danger. If you need legal assistance, contacting a lawyer or legal aid organization can help you understand your rights and options. Therapists can assist with emotional healing, while legal aid can focus on practical legal matters. Consider what type of support you need right now and reach out accordingly.
Safety and privacy when seeking help
Ensuring your safety and privacy is crucial when reaching out for help. Use safe communication methods, such as private browsing on your device, and consider using a different phone or computer if you feel your current devices are being monitored. When contacting services, inquire about their confidentiality policies to ensure your information is protected. Remember, your safety is the top priority.
What to expect when you reach out
When you contact a legal aid service or hotline, you can expect to speak with someone trained to listen and offer support. They may ask you questions to understand your situation better and guide you through available options. If you seek legal assistance, the process may involve an initial consultation where you discuss your case and the next steps. Be prepared to share your story, but remember, you have the right to disclose only what you feel comfortable sharing.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. How do I find legal aid services in Jonesborough?
You can search online for legal aid organizations or contact local hotlines for recommendations.
2. Can I get help with filing for a protective order?
Yes, many legal aid services can assist you with the process of obtaining a protective order.
3. Are there costs associated with legal aid services?
Legal aid services are typically free or low-cost for survivors of domestic violence.
4. What if I need immediate shelter?
You can contact a local hotline for information on nearby shelters that can provide immediate assistance.
5. Will my information remain confidential?
Most organizations prioritize confidentiality, but it’s best to ask about their privacy policies when you reach out.
